Many students said, "saxophone is just a matter of tying the neck strap and hanging it around your neck?" In fact, there are also standard playing postures for playing saxophone. If the posture is wrong, some parts of our body will have unnecessary stress, such as back pain, finger pain, leg soreness and even a backache. Of course, for beginners, correct posture is rather important. If you keep a tense posture for a long time, it will definitely cause obstacles to music learning.

 

 

 

     When playing saxophone, we can choose to sit or stand, and we can decide according to our own performance needs. When playing, your arms should be relaxed and loose, and your feet should be separated and shoulder width apart. However, neither standing nor sitting posture should be too relaxed, and the body should not be too tense. Note that the neck strap should be adjusted to a proper height. Too high or too low will affect the performance. We also need to keep our back straight. If our body bends, it will affect the flow of breath. When playing, we should pay attention to that the angle of the bent neck and the blowing mouth can be adjusted. We should adjust ourselves according to our playing habits, not change our personal habits.

Sitting posture:

 

     Because saxophone is heavy, the children who learn it for the first time should choose the appropriate sitting posture. It will be very hard for children to play standing for a long time, so the following matters should be paid attention to when using sitting posture to play.

 

1. When playing, keep your back upright and don't stagger just because you are sitting on the bench.

2. Sit on the edge of the bench as much as possible to keep your back upright (if the bench has a backrest, do not lean on it to practice)

3. When playing saxophone, you can place the instrument in the middle of the two legs, or place it in the front right (right side of the right leg) for playing  

 

 

 

 

 

 

Standing posture:

 

Standing posture is a kind of posture that people often choose when performing, sothe following matters still need to be paid attention to.

1. Standing performance also needs to straighten your back, but it doesn't need to be as forceful as a soldier standing.

2. The placement height and direction of the music score should be reasonable. You should neither look up nor look down, or it will affect the performance.

 

 

 

 

   
 

 

     If you have mastered the standing and sitting posture of saxophone, you can think about what posture our fingers should maintain when playing. In fact, if the finger posture is not correct, we are likely to feel pain in the fingers or finger joints after a long time of practice.

If the left hand hurts, it is usually because the posture is too stiff. Our left hand needs to be responsible for the high key area of saxophoneand our hands should be relaxed whether we need to press or not, and our fingers should be naturally bent to prepare for playing.

 

    If your right hand feels pain, it should be that your right hand bears unnecessary weight or your little finger does not have enough strength to press keys in the bass area. We need to know when playing saxophone, the weight of the whole instrument needs to be borne by our neck. Our fingers do not bear weight. Their function is just to press keys. If playing for a long time, we should replace a better and more comfortable neck strap. If the strength of the little finger is weak and the pressing force is not enough, you need to practice frequently to increase the strength of the finger. Because when playing, if the finger force is not enough, the instrument cannot have an effective seal.

    Beginners often worry: what if the key does not have an effective seal? Therefore, when we first started to learn saxophone, we would press the key very hard. In fact, when playing, we need to concentrate our finger strength but must relax. We just need to close the opening of the instrument normally. Also, our hands only need to be placed where they should be, and they do not need to bear any weight.
When playing, we must adjust the height and angle of the instrument according to our own habits. Only by keeping the body relaxed and using the correct playing posture, can we play easily and happily.
